Chapter 72 Royal Court Council

Tiefeike. Wimbledon sat on the throne, a ruby scepter in his hand, overlooking the ministers in the hall.


"This is the feeling I want," he thought, "not squatting in Gold穗 City, haggling with those merchants over trivial interests."


He tapped the scepter, the pure gold handle making a crisp sound against the smooth marble floor. Seeing everyone's attention focused on him, he nodded, "Begin."


"Your Majesty, I have important matters to report." The first to speak was Sir Weimar, nicknamed "Steelheart Knight," responsible for the defense of the royal city.


"Speak."


"Can the witch hunt be temporarily stopped? Your Majesty, this hunt has grown increasingly large recently. Yesterday, I heard that some women from commoner families were arrested and abused in the dungeons, and one died in prison. It was later proven that they were not witches. Now the entire outer city is in a state of panic. If this continues, I fear there will be a mass exodus of refugees."


Tiefeike frowned. The witch hunt was something he had ordered. The truth behind Wimbledon III's death remains unknown, but he has always doubted that his father committed suicide, especially the strange smile before his death, which made him feel uneasy. His father wore the highest quality God's Stone of Retribution on his hand, and the church confirmed that the stone had not been tampered with or failed. However, none of this proves that witches were not involved.


When it comes to strangeness, no one is better at it than those妖女.


He turned his gaze to Langley, the executor of the search operation, and also a henchman he had cultivated. The latter immediately stood up and said, "Your Majesty, that was just an accident. I have severely punished the relevant personnel," he counted on his fingers, "the warden, the jailer, and the guards have all been sentenced to ten lashes and twenty-five silver wolves."


"One person died, and three were subjected to cruel torture. The villains get a few lashes and a fine?" Sir Weimar said coldly, "Moreover, who gave you the right to judge? Is it Prime Minister Wick or Minister of Justice Pylau?"


"Your Majesty! In times of crisis, I must act extraordinarily," Langley knelt on one knee and pleaded, "Ignoring some minor setbacks, the search operation has been very successful. We have captured at least fifteen witches lurking in the royal city and are currently torturing them. Soon we will know if they are conspiring anything with your father—no, I mean, if they are plotting anything."


Tiefeike glared at him. This idiot almost blurted out his intentions. Although most of the ministers standing in the hall can guess the real purpose of his actions, the official story must be that Grand Prince Goron killed the king. This cannot be overturned.


"Fifteen witches?" The Steelheart Knight sneered, "Very good. So the capital has become a stronghold for witches. A few years ago, the church only captured six members of the Common Assistance Society in the kingdom's eastern forest during a围猎. It seems your lackeys are even stronger than the church's inquisitors."


"You...!"


"Enough!" Langley is an idiot, and Langley's subordinates are also a bunch of idiots, Tiefeike thought angrily. If he didn't have no one to use at the beginning of his reign, he wouldn't want to promote such fools at all. Even if they want to take credit, they can't make up numbers like this. I'm afraid most of these fifteen people are the same as those unlucky commoner women. He didn't want the church to get involved, but now there is no other way. "Go to the church and ask Priest Fely to confirm the identities of these fifteen people. Stop all torture. After that, every person you catch must be verified by the priest! If I hear that your people can't control their subordinates, I will throw you into the royal capital's moat to feed the fish!"


"Uh, yes, Your Majesty."


"Go immediately!"


After letting Langley roll out of the hall, Tiefeike turned to the Minister of Finance, "If any of them have been wronged, together with the previous three, issue two gold dragons in compensation. For the one who died in prison, give it to their family." He paused, "Add one more."


"As you wish." The Minister of Finance nodded.


"Your Majesty is merciful." Sir Weimar also saluted.


"Next topic." Tiefeike exhaled a breath of turbid air, and when the ministers below were silent, he said, "Since no one has a new topic, I will speak." He looked at the Minister of Foreign Affairs, Sir Brunt "Umbrella," "The recall order has been issued for more than a month, but no one has returned to the capital. Tell me, what is the situation now?"


Sir Brunt came from the Felynn family and has been in this position for thirty years. His hair is gray, his face is old, and he has one foot in the coffin. He cleared his throat, "Reporting to Your Majesty, your third sister, Garcia. Wimbledon, there is still no news. Your fourth brother, Roland. Wimbledon, has replied. In the letter, he said that after the Devil Moon ends and his people are safe, he will consider returning to the capital. But..."


"But what?"


"He addressed you as Your Highness on the envelope, not Your Majesty or King."


Tiefeike couldn't help but sneer. Still as ignorant as before, my hopeless brother. He thought, if you intend to come back, then honor me as king, and I can give you a good place to live as a prince. If you don't come back, then prepare for a desperate struggle as soon as possible. Look at what you have done, indecisive and wavering, wanting to come back but unwilling to give in? What good is gaining a quick tongue?


"Let him be," Tiefeike waved his hand, "What about the fifth sister?"


"Your Majesty, she... is gone."


"What? What do you mean gone?"


"She first agreed to the envoy I sent, but a week later, the princess disappeared from the palace, along with her butler and two maids. I arranged for people to search, but there is still no trace of her."


What is this result? One or two, are they so unwilling to believe me! Tiefeike felt like his heart was blocked. He had great expectations for his sister, hoping that she could assist him. After all, Tilly had been extraordinarily clever since she was a child, even more dazzling than himself. The only place she lost to him was that she was a girl.


Tiefeike was very relieved of her. Judging from his father's arrangement, he did not intend to let Tilly get involved in this turmoil. The territory given to her was Silverlight City, not far from the capital. The trade was ordinary, and there was no soil for raising soldiers. Unexpectedly, the fifth sister ran away?


Is this the choice of a smart person?


"Since she ran away, let the former lord continue to be responsible for managing Silverlight City. The search must also continue. I can't let a member of the royal family fall into the hands of the common people." He gritted his teeth and suppressed his annoyed emotions. "So, now only the third sister refuses to obey?"


"Yes, Your Majesty."


"Since she is so stubborn, then I have no choice but to take some tough measures." Tiefeike looked at Prime Minister Marquis Wick, issuing a war order requires the approval of the king and the prime minister. He is my biggest supporter, so there should be no problem, "I plan to let Duke Joey of the Southern Border send troops to force Garcia to abandon Byswater Port and escort her back to the capital."


Marquis Wick responded as expected, "This matter should not be delayed. Please issue the war order as soon as possible, and let the Minister of Foreign Affairs be responsible for its delivery."


Tiefeike nodded with satisfaction and was about to ask the scribe to draft the document when urgent hoofbeats suddenly sounded outside the hall. After a commotion, a knight wearing a blue striped cloak pushed open the door and strode into the hall.


Tiefeike recognized him, the famous "Gale Knight" Neman. Moore. He went straight to the center of the hall, knelt on one knee and said, "Your Majesty, I have just received news from the south." He gasped, his voice anxious, "Your sister, Garcia. Wimbledon defeated Duke Joey. Cole of the Southern Border five days ago and occupied Eagle City! Moreover... she declared herself Queen of Byswater, and the lords have responded one after another. The entire southern border has become independent!"
